DOJ Forced to Revise Inflated Mortgage Fraud Numbers
Last October, the Department of Justice (DOJ) claimed that after a one-year investigation, run by its Mortgage Fraud Working Group (MFWG), they indicted 530 people who had victimized more than 73,000 people. They added homeowners had lost $1 billion in … Continue reading

Homeowner Forecloses on Bank of America
Mr. and Mrs. Nyerger bought a relatively new home in Collier County, Florida and never had a mortgage. Their home was paid for – they didn’t owe a penny! Warren and Maureen Nyerger had paid cash for their Golden Gates … Continue reading
